WebUnder the Florida Rules of Civil Procedure, a party is not required to reply to the opposing party's affirmative defenses merely to deny them. In fact, under Rule 1.110(e) affirmative defense are automatically deemed as denied in the absence of a reply. Serving all of South Florida: Broward 954-670-7105 Palm Beach 561-454-9727 and Okeechobee 863-212-4910 small electric meat chopperWebOrdinarily, if an Answer or responsive motion is filed before the entry of a default, the default must fail. Hence, the time in which such a pleading or motion is required is at least 20 days and no more than the time that it takes for a plaintiff to obtain and file a default.
